CONCLUSION FROM APPRAISAL TEAM: ”Several of the concerned organisations in the CCOP Member Countries need further technical assistance to facilitate that the technology and knowledge being transferred through the previous NORAD financed projects, is turned into practical use. To have case studies as the primary component of the PPM seems to be the best option to meet the objective of securing sustainability of the assistance.”

Case studies - concept
- Perform studies on following issues:
– Play assessment; estimate undiscovered resources by various methods, split into hypothetical and speculative resources – Cost analyses of exploration, development and
- perations
– Economic evaluations – Identify adequate exploration and licensing strategies – Apply various framework conditions, fiscal systems and license regulations – Define and evaluate marginal fields – Aggregate production forecasts, investment- and cost forecasts, cash-flows – Sensitivity and scenario analyses
- Reporting
– Status reports – Final report
